Output 663becc749f5e8d61a1766cf0b4dc0357e20f41221aed78fa73b2dad0601f6e7: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50acf995a7e4680bc5a0d20677f1018f0435eea8 OP_EQUAL
address
393bCQ8ro9ZVGuuTkAFxyEWuxcEw8rh53c
transaction
663becc749f5e8d61a1766cf0b4dc0357e20f41221aed78fa73b2dad0601f6e7
spent
true